A fix has been rolled out to the Orderly API resolving an N+1 query pattern in the orderHistory resolver. Previously, each order triggered a separate database lookup for line items, causing slow responses and intermittent timeouts for accounts with large order volumes. Line items are now batched via a dataloader, reducing query counts significantly. Customers reporting slowness on order history pages should be asked to retry. If issues persist after the fix, escalate to the platform team at the address below.

pager mailbox: quenath.fraax@paliqsys.corp

**14:22 — Shard migration stalls on profile store**

The Bramleaf profile store's shard-split job halted at 61% after the rebalancer hit a hot key range in the Tellford region. Writes queued but did not drop; read replicas served stale profiles for eleven minutes. The rebalancer was rolled back to the prior release, identified by the token below.

session token of kahag-bawip = htk6_729d08

## Artifact Signing — SDK Parity Notes (Weekly Sync)

Kestrel SDK for Android reached parity with the Swift client this sprint: offline queueing, batched telemetry, and retry semantics now match. Both SDKs ship as signed artifacts from the same pipeline. Remaining gap: background sync throttling, targeted next sprint. Verify both release bundles before tagging. Both artifacts validate against the shared signing key below.

signing key of kawig-fafog = bky19_6Fypv1qws7J8qJtaYjX

Handover: Telemetry Compression (Pylon ingest team)

Welcome aboard. Dario is handing the zstd pipeline to Imke. The collector batches telemetry frames every 400ms, compresses with dictionary mode, and ships to the Kestrelwood aggregator. Do not change the dictionary without retraining against a full week of traffic — ratios collapse otherwise. Decompression failures page the on-call, so test against the golden corpus first. The vault that holds the dictionary signing key unlocks with the passphrase below.

vault phrase of kaduf-baweg = norael-julox-raleth-wenok-eliir-ulamir-ulair-norwyn-rusion